Every 2027 Honda HR-V in the Canadian specifications uses a naturally aspirated 2.0-litre four-cylinder engine. With a displacement of 1,996 cc, the engine produces 158 horsepower at 6,500 rpm and 138 lb-ft of torque at 4,200 rpm.
The engine uses a 16-valve DOHC VTEC® configuration with variable valve timing and has a compression ratio of 10.8:1. Honda pairs it with a continuously variable transmission (CVT) throughout the lineup.
Rather than giving each trim a dramatically different powertrain, Honda maintains the same basic performance characteristics across LX, Sport and EX-L. This makes the trim decision more about traction, equipment, styling and comfort than choosing between different engines.
Three drive modes are included: Normal, ECON and Snow. Normal is intended for everyday driving, while ECON is designed to encourage more efficient operation. Snow mode gives drivers an additional setting for slippery winter conditions, something particularly relevant in Southern Ontario. The HR-V also includes Honda’s Eco Assist™ system, providing another tool for drivers who want to pay attention to efficient driving habits.

The 2027 Honda HR-V LX 2WD uses front-wheel drive, while an LX AWD configuration is available alongside the AWD Sport and EX-L models. The all-wheel-drive versions feature Honda’s Real Time AWD™ with Intelligent Control System™.
The system is designed to respond when a loss of traction is detected by transferring torque to the rear wheels. The CVT complements the HR-V’s everyday character by providing continuously variable ratios rather than conventional fixed gears. The objective is smooth power delivery while helping the powertrain operate efficiently.
Underneath, every model receives a MacPherson-strut front suspension and independent multi-link rear suspension. Electric power-assisted rack-and-pinion steering with a variable ratio is also standard. The HR-V has a turning diameter of 5.4 metres measured at the outside of the wheels. Fuel consumption is an important consideration for a compact SUV, particularly for commuters covering substantial distances throughout the Greater Toronto Area. According to the Canadian specifications, the front-wheel-drive HR-V LX 2WD is rated at 9.1 L/100 km in the city, 7.4 L/100 km on the highway and 8.3 L/100 km combined. Models equipped with Real Time AWD™ are rated at 9.5 L/100 km city, 7.8 L/100 km highway and 8.7 L/100 km combined.
The difference between the combined ratings is therefore 0.4 L/100 km. Buyers can weigh the lower fuel consumption of the front-wheel-drive configuration against the additional traction capability of AWD. All versions use regular gasoline and have a 53-litre fuel tank. Honda also equips the HR-V with a capless fuel-filler system.
These ratings are estimates based on the Government of Canada’s five-cycle testing method. Actual fuel consumption will vary according to driving style, traffic, weather, road conditions and other factors.
The 2027 Honda HR-V is a compact SUV, but Honda has placed considerable emphasis on making its interior practical. There is seating for five occupants, and all versions feature a 60/40 split-folding rear seatback. With the rear seats in their normal position, the HR-V provides 691 litres of cargo volume. Fold them down and maximum cargo capacity increases to 1,559 litres.
That flexibility makes the HR-V suitable for more than commuting. Groceries, luggage, recreational equipment and larger purchases can be accommodated by changing the rear seating configuration when necessary. Passenger dimensions are also noteworthy. Front and rear legroom measure 1,064 mm and 958 mm respectively, while shoulder room is 1,438 mm in front and 1,402.2 mm in the rear. The LX specifications list an interior volume of 2,794.2 litres, while the EX-L is listed at 2,755.3 litres. Headroom also varies depending on configuration and equipment.

Technology is one of the areas where the 2027 HR-V offers an especially useful set of standard features. Every version includes a 9-inch colour touchscreen along with a 7-inch TFT driver-information display. Apple CarPlay® and Android Auto™ connectivity can be used either wired or wirelessly, giving drivers convenient access to compatible smartphone functions.
A Qi-compatible wireless phone charger is also standard across the specifications. USB-C connectivity is provided as well, helping occupants keep compatible devices connected and charged. The audio system changes according to trim. LX models have four speakers, the Sport increases that number to six, and the EX-L receives an eight-speaker system.
This means buyers do not have to move to the highest trim simply to obtain the 9-inch touchscreen, wireless smartphone integration or wireless charging. Instead, higher trims build on that technology with additional comfort and audio features.

Even the HR-V LX includes features designed to make daily driving easier. A push-button start, proximity key system, remote engine starter and Walk-Away Auto Lock® are listed across the lineup. Heated front seats are also included on all four configurations, an important convenience during Ontario winters.
The Sport adds a more distinctive character. It features 18-inch black aluminum-alloy wheels, black exterior mirrors, a leather-wrapped heated steering wheel, a leather-wrapped shift knob and dual-zone automatic climate control. A one-touch power moonroof with tilt and slide functionality is also included. The EX-L builds further on the HR-V’s comfort features with leather-trimmed seating and an eight-way power-adjustable driver’s seat. It also features a heated leather-wrapped steering wheel and dual-zone climate control.
These distinctions create a fairly clear progression. LX focuses on the HR-V’s core practicality and technology, Sport adds visual character and additional amenities, while EX-L targets buyers looking for a more upscale cabin.
The following comparison highlights some of the most relevant differences and similarities in the Canadian 2027 HR-V lineup.
| Specification | LX 2WD | LX AWD | Sport | EX-L |
| Engine | 2.0L 4-cylinder | 2.0L 4-cylinder | 2.0L 4-cylinder | 2.0L 4-cylinder |
| Horsepower | 158 hp | 158 hp | 158 hp | 158 hp |
| Torque | 138 lb-ft | 138 lb-ft | 138 lb-ft | 138 lb-ft |
| Transmission | CVT | CVT | CVT | CVT |
| Drivetrain | Front-wheel drive | Real Time AWD™ | Real Time AWD™ | Real Time AWD™ |
| Combined fuel consumption | 8.3 L/100 km | 8.7 L/100 km | 8.7 L/100 km | 8.7 L/100 km |
| Wheels | 17-inch alloy | 17-inch alloy | 18-inch black alloy | 18-inch alloy with machined finish |
| Seating capacity | 5 | 5 | 5 | 5 |
| Maximum cargo volume | 1,559 L | 1,559 L | 1,559 L | 1,559 L |
| Centre touchscreen | 9 inches | 9 inches | 9 inches | 9 inches |
| Heated front seats | Yes | Yes | Yes | Yes |
| Upholstery | Cloth | Cloth | Cloth | Leather-trimmed |
| Driver’s seat | 6-way manual | 6-way manual | 6-way manual | 8-way power |
| Audio speakers | 4 | 4 | 6 | 8 |
| Climate control | Automatic | Automatic | Dual-zone | Dual-zone |
The comparison demonstrates an important characteristic of the lineup: choosing an entry-level HR-V does not mean giving up its core engine, cargo capacity or principal connectivity features. Moving upward through the range primarily adds AWD where applicable, larger wheels, styling changes and additional comfort equipment.
The 2027 Honda HR-V includes a substantial collection of driver-assistance technologies.
The Canadian specifications list Adaptive Cruise Control, Collision Mitigation Braking System™, Forward Collision Warning, Lane Departure Warning, Lane Keeping Assist System, Road Departure Mitigation, Traffic Jam Assist and Traffic Sign Recognition across the lineup.
Automatic high beams, a blind spot information system and rear cross traffic alert are also listed on all four configurations. The HR-V further incorporates active safety technologies such as an anti-lock braking system, brake assist, electronic brake-force distribution, Vehicle Stability Assist® with traction control and hill start assist.
Passive safety equipment includes three-point seatbelts at every seating position, front airbags, knee airbags for the driver and front passenger, SmartVent™ front side airbags, rear outboard side airbags and side curtain airbags with rollover sensors. A multi-angle rearview camera with dynamic guidelines is standard. Front and rear parking sensors are identified specifically for the EX-L in the supplied specifications. As with any driver-assistance technology, these systems have operating limitations and do not replace attentive driving.
